Senior Firmware Engineer
- Hiring Organisation
- Smartbox Assistive Technology
- Location
- Bristol, Avon, South West, United Kingdom
- Employment Type
- Permanent, Work From Home
support, and help foster a positive, collaborative team culture. Essential Qualifications/Skills/Experience: Degree or equivalent experience in an engineering subject (Electronics, Computer Science, Software), Physics, Mathematics, or another scientific subject. 8+ years of experience in embedded software development in C. A strong knowledge of Computer Science fundamentals in data structures, algorithm design, problem-solving, and complexity analysis. A strong grounding in embedded software architecture, with a focus on maintainability, modularity, fault-tolerance and testability. Confident and experienced with automated testing, including unit, integration and system tests, mocking and automation frameworks. A strong understanding ...